Additional information

A study was performed to determine the acute oral median lethal dose (LD50) of the test material, administered undiluted, in the Sprague-Dawley strain rat. The method used followed that described in the OECD Guidelines for Testing of Chemicals (1981) No. 401 "Acute Oral Toxicity" referenced as Method B.1 in Annex V of EEC Commission Directive 84/449/EEC. A group of ten fasted animals (five males and five females) was given a single oral dose of undiluted test material at a dose level of 2000 mg/kg bodyweight. There were no deaths. No evidence of systemic toxicity was noted during the study period. No toxicologically significant effects on bodyweight were noted during the study period. No abnormalities were noted at necropsy of animals killed at the end of the study. The acute oral median lethal dose (LD50) of the test material in the Sprague-Dawley strain rat, was found to be greater than 2000 mg/kg body-weight.

In an acute dermal toxicity study (Limit Test), young adult Wistar rats(5 males and 5 females)were dermally exposed to a single dose of 5000 mg/kg bw of the undiluted test item L-Glutamic acid, N-coco acylderivs., disodiumsalts to the clipped skin (dorsal and dorso-lateral parts of the trunk) and covered by semi-occlusive dressing for 24 hours. The application area comprised at least 10% of the total body surface area. The animals were observed for 14 days.

No mortality, clinical signs or macroscopic changes occured. Accordingly, the acute dermal median lethal dose (LD50) was determined to be LD50, dermal, rat > 5000 mg/kg bw.

The studies were in part conducted with a structurally similar substance, namely the monosodium salt. Solubility, bioavailability and toxicity of the surrogate are not expected to differ from the registered substance as the counter ion is not known for a specific toxicity and sodium salts are generally known to be of high solubility.

Justification for classification or non-classification

No classification and labelling is required according to Regulation No (EC) 1272/2008 (CLP) or Directive 67/548/EEC (DSD) criteria.
